Graeme Dingle
Graeme is one of New Zealand's and the world's leading outdoor adventurers. With more than 30 years experience in outdoor activities, he has inspired, organised and led numerous expeditions; many of which have tested the very limits of the participants' endurance.
These have included many rock-climbing, mountaineering and adventuring firsts throughout the world including an 1100 km sea, mountain and river traverse from the South Island to Auckland with six convicted violent offenders; and in 1992/1993, a two-stage epic 28,000 kilometre circuit of the Arctic. He also has several Antarctic expeditions to his credit. In the 2001 / 2002 season, Graeme led an expedition, which explored new territory and climbed several unclimbed mountains.
Graeme combines his love of the outdoors and adventure with a strong commitment to social responsibility and change, and has been the impetus for many community campaigns and directives. These include his involvement as founder and Director of the Sir Edmund Hillary Outdoor Pursuits Centre and Executive Director of Project K, which he established in 1994 to give young New Zealanders a combination of community skills, wilderness experiences and mentoring to prepare them for a rewarding adult life.
He is the recipient of a variety of distinguished awards, and in 2002 he was awarded the Designworks Visionary Leader Award, in the Deloitte/Management Magazine Top 200 Awards, for his work with Project K.
